Genesis 36:32 Meaning and Commentary

Genesis 36:32

And Bela the son of Beor reigned in Edom
His name was not Balac, as the Septuagint version, which may lead to think of Balak king of Moab; nor is this the same with Balaam, the son of Beor, who lived ages after, as some in Aben Ezra: who he was we know no more of than what is here said; he was the first Horite king, and is placed by Mr. Bedford F9 in A. M. 2002: and the name of his city [was] Dinhabah,
the place either where he was born, or where he had been governor before, but of it we read nowhere else.
